Samsung Engineering wins projects in Saudi Arabia
26 September 2011: Samsung Engineering has won three new projects in Saudi Arabia worth about $4bn (approx Rs 19,800 crore). The recent projects include Shaybah NGL (Natural Gas Liquid) and Wasit power plant from Saudi Aramco, and an aluminum complex from Maaden. The contracts mark the diversification of its traditional hydrocarbon business into the upstream, industrial and infrastructure sectors.
